Looking at the history of these trends, perhaps none is more beloved than value investing. This strategy simply looks to identify companies that are being undervalued by the broader market. Value investors use tried-and-true metrics and fundamental analysis to find companies that they believe are undervalued at their current share price levels.

One company to watch right now is Mnchener RckversicherungsGesellschaft (MURGY - Free Report) . MURGY is currently holding a Zacks Rank #1 (Strong Buy) and a Value grade of A.

Investors should also recognize that MURGY has a P/B ratio of 2.3. The P/B ratio is used to compare a stock's market value with its book value, which is defined as total assets minus total liabilities. MURGY's current P/B looks attractive when compared to its industry's average P/B of 2.44. Over the past year, MURGY's P/B has been as high as 2.65 and as low as 1.86, with a median of 2.31.

Value investors also use the P/S ratio. The P/S ratio is calculated as price divided by sales. This is a popular metric because sales are harder to manipulate on an income statement, so they are often considered a better performance indicator. MURGY has a P/S ratio of 1. This compares to its industry's average P/S of 1.02.

These figures are just a handful of the metrics value investors tend to look at, but they help show that Mnchener RckversicherungsGesellschaft is likely being undervalued right now. Considering this, as well as the strength of its earnings outlook, MURGY feels like a great value stock at the moment.
